[RECIPE] Sortedfood's recipe: Chocolate Cake-in-a-mug
I always crave for something sweet, and that's a really big problem for me. A single serving of chocolate cake can satisfy me without me overeating more sweets~
Out of all the recipes I came across, Sorted Food's chocolate cake-in-a-mug recipe seems to be the most foolproof and simplest one. I did some minor changes to their recipe:
Chocolate Cake-in-a-mug (single serving):
2 tbsp self-raising flour*
1 tbsp cocoa
1 tsp coffee powder
1 tbsp sugar (the chocolate chips I have at home are really sweet, so I use less sugar)
1 (small) egg
1 tbsp oil
1 tbsp milk
chocolate chips
*self-rasing flour: 1.25 (all-purpose flour) to 0.25 (baking powder) ratio

[REVIEW] Fair bee Coffee & Tea
Fair bees is located in Lansdowne Centre. Out of all the bbt places I've been to, their bbt is cheap and good.
Honey Lemon Green Tea is my go-to bbt drink, although I didn't add any pearls into it. It's not overly sweet but you can taste the green tea and a slight lemon sourness.
My friend ordered the Ferroro Rocher slush. It's amazing! It tastes just like a coffee crisp~
Food: (5/5) Delicious!

Service: (5/5) My friend and I were the only customers there, so there was no line-up.
Ambiance: (4/5) They have a couple of seats available, but most customers order their drinks on-the-go. The cute little shop reminds me of a little bee hive (Fair bees, duh).
Value: (4.5/5) Cheap bbt for their quality!
